产品规格 — A级冻鸡爪

产品名称及编号Grade A Frozen Chicken Paws (35g up) — CP-GA-35UP
重量规格35g – 55g / 只 (±5%偏差)
内包装聚乙烯袋,5公斤内包装
外包装10公斤或20公斤主箱
每箱净重10公斤(净重)
箱数/托盘100箱
托盘数/20′·40′40英尺冷冻柜每柜20个托盘(约27吨)
冻结方式BQF散冻
中心温度-18°C或以下
保质期自生产日期起24个月
推荐储存温度-18°C或以下
破损率最高2%
允许瑕疵最高3%(轻微爪部缺陷)
水分含量最高6%附加水分
最低起订量1 × 40英尺冷冻集装箱(约27吨)
交货期订单确认后14-21天内装船
样品政策样品箱按成本+快递费(DHL/FedEx)提供。所需时间:7-10个工作日。

认证与合规

GACC注册

所有供应工厂均已在中国海关总署完成注册,获准向中国出口冻鸡爪。

SIF卫生证书

每个集装箱均附有巴西联邦检验局(SIF)签发的卫生证书。

CIQ检验合规

符合中国出入境检验检疫(CIQ)标准,包括标签、样品检测和冷链验证。

HACCP认证

加工厂持有HACCP认证,实现从农场到集装箱的全程可追溯。

中文标签合规

纸箱标签包含中英文双语信息:生产日期、保质期、储存条件、SIF工厂编号。

清真认证(可选)

可根据买方要求提供FAMBRAS/CDIAL颁发的清真认证。

Transaction Framework

Marythur Food Exports Working Procedure

Marythur Food Exports follows a structured and transparent transaction process designed to ensure legal security, operational efficiency, and mutual trust between buyer and seller.

PHASE 1

QUALIFICATION AND CORPORATE AGREEMENT

StepTitleProcedure
1Letter of Intent (LOI). Sample sent to client to complete.The buyer initiates the transaction by submitting a formal Letter of Intent issued on official company letterhead, signed and stamped, recently dated, and addressed to Marythur Food Exports. The LOI should clearly state product, quantity, and destination.
2Full Corporate Offer (FCO)Upon receipt and verification of the LOI, the seller issues the Full Corporate Offer containing the commercial terms, product schedule, prices, and principal transaction conditions.
3Irrevocable Corporate Purchase Order (ICPO)Following acceptance of the FCO, the buyer issues an ICPO as formal written confirmation of commitment, referencing the accepted commercial terms.
4Sale and Purchase Agreement (SPA)The seller prepares the SPA. Both parties review, negotiate if required, and sign the final agreement establishing the legal and operational framework of the transaction.
PHASE 2

LOGISTICS AND BUYER VERIFICATION

StepTitleProcedure
5Vessel BookingThe seller secures refrigerated container space with an international shipping line for the contracted cargo departing from the Port of Paranaguá, Brazil, unless otherwise stated in the SPA.
6Booking ConfirmationThe seller provides official container booking confirmation to the buyer, including vessel and routing information and the carrier-issued confirmation document.
7Independent VerificationThe buyer may independently verify the booking directly with the carrier to confirm vessel allocation, reefer container reservation, and authenticity of the sailing schedule.
830-50% T/T DepositAfter booking is completed and the carrier-issued booking confirmation is provided, the seller issues the Proforma Invoice and the buyer remits the 30-50% T/T deposit to the seller's designated international bank account in the United Kingdom or United States.
PHASE 3

LOADING, SGS CONTROL, AND DOCUMENTATION

StepTitleProcedure
9Deposit ConfirmationThe buyer provides the SWIFT transfer confirmation after the 30-50% T/T deposit has been executed.
10Cargo LoadingUpon confirmation of the deposit, the seller proceeds with production allocation, cargo preparation, and loading at the designated SIF facility and shipment through the Port of Paranaguá, Brazil, in accordance with agreed specifications and export compliance requirements.
11SGS Inspection at LoadingInspection for quality and quantity at the loading port shall be conducted by SGS at the seller's cost.
12Shipping DocumentsAfter loading, the seller provides the applicable export documentation set, including Bills of Lading marked "FREIGHT PREPAID", Packing List, Commercial Invoice, Certificate of Quality and Quantity issued by SGS, Health Certificate, Certificate of Origin, 110% Marine Insurance Certificate, and Batch List.
PHASE 4

ARRIVAL, DESTINATION INSPECTION, AND FINAL SETTLEMENT

StepTitleProcedure
13Arrival at Destination PortThe containers arrive at the buyer's designated regional seaport (CIF/CFR) under the contracted shipment arrangement.
14SGS Inspection at DestinationInspection for quality and quantity at the destination port may be conducted by SGS at the buyer's cost, subject to destination procedures and SPA terms.
1550-70% T/T BalanceThe buyer remits the remaining 50-70% T/T balance within 15 business days after container arrival at the destination seaport, directly to the seller's designated international bank account in the United Kingdom or United States.
16CompletionUpon receipt of the final balance and completion of the agreed document handling process under the SPA, the transaction is deemed completed.

Conclusion

This structured procedure is designed to maintain transparency at every stage, allow booking verification before initial financial commitment, secure refrigerated logistics, provide inspection coverage at loading and destination, and maintain clear legal and operational alignment between the parties.
